A Raleigh South Africa Expedition is your chance for Adventure. In the stunning Kruger region, you have the chance to take action on some of the world's most pertinent issues through immersive Community projects, and impactful Environmental work. Through our life-changing Adventure Leadership Trek you will develop skills and experiences that will last a lifetime. What are you waiting for? The Greater Kruger area is located between Mozambique, Eswatini, and the world-famous Kruger National Park itself. In comparison to Cape Town, this area encapsulates Africa at its heart, not to mention boasting year-round sunshine. It is a wildlife haven with natural beauty unlike anywhere else in the world. You'll most likely spot plenty of wildlife while you're on our environmental project and trek. You'll be with experienced guides if you're in areas with any of the big 5. Whether you are taking a gap year or want to do something meaningful in your summer, join young volunteers from across the world and a community of thousands of Raleigh Alumni.

Program Highlights

Join a 4, 5, 7 or 10-week long Expedition in the spring, summer, or autumn.

Participate in a community-led project that focuses on finding sustainable solutions to issues such as poverty, low levels of education, food insecurity, and unemployment.

Have a direct impact on the restoration of a healthy habitat on the land bordering the Kruger National Park while immersed in the environmental phase.

Receive support from our local experienced guide, medic, and Raleigh leaders during treks, allowing you to explore a true wilderness with no marked trails, facilities, or shops along the way.

Gain the skills, confidence, and perspective to play a leading role in building a better and more sustainable world for everyone.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is it safe to volunteer in South Africa?

Absolutely. We place a high priority on health and safety; we give all volunteers training and we work with expert local guides. There are also services like air rescue services and different practitioners available in case of an emergency.

What are the advantages of volunteering in South Africa?

Participating in community-led projects, environmental and leadership initiatives, and other volunteer opportunities in South Africa will help to positively impact the environment, make new friends and learn new skills.

Can you volunteer in South Africa?

Volunteering in South Africa is very common, you can volunteer in a variety of different areas, which includes Community development, medical care, conservation projects, teaching and a lot more.

Can I extend my Expedition?

You can prolong your stay as the 7-week projects are a part of the 10-week trip, but only if the 10-week expedition is still available. Please feel free to get in touch with the expedition team if you want to extend, so they can advise you.

Am I allowed to call home?

You can make calls to friends/family at Fieldbase during the project phases. However, we have a 'no phones on project' policy due to unreliable signal and WiFi and we encourage Venturers to have time away from screens.
